    I wonder what is the correct way to get chrlauncher to consistently install new chromium version whenever a new update is found. I have used the otherwise great tool for some months now on two workstations (one with using a SUA, the other running under an admin account).

    On both systems, when a new version is recognized, the download is started (when clicking the Download button) and executed, but very often the same (i.e. the old) version of chromium launches after the installation.

    It's more an exception than a rule to get the update to complete successfully without having to try the update several times.

    Code:
    ChromiumArchitecture=64
    ChromiumAutoDownload=false
    ChromiumBringToFront=true
    ChromiumIsSilent=false
    ChromiumType=stable-codecs-sync
    ChromiumCheckPeriod=-1
    
    Interestingly, at the moment ChromiumLastVersion=59.0.3071.115, but I still seem to be running build 109, after about 5-6 attempts to install the new version...

    Hello @WildByDesign,

    You are most welcome ;) ...

    I used for a long time Nik's 64 bit lkgr builds (No sync • No WebRTC • No Widevine) but when Chrome/Chromium did away with lkgr (last known good revision) and went with lkcr (last known compilable revision), there started to be way too many bugs and issues. I switched to the stable builds myself about a month ago. Chromium without the extra bloat from some of the Google additions plus with all of the codecs added runs great... I use the 64 bit stable No sync • No WebRTC • No Widevine (with all codecs from Nik) and have never had an issue with those components removed. I do not install Flash either and have only seen maybe two sites where it was still needed. HMTL5 works fine for me and I might as well get used to it as Flash is on its way out anyways....

    same here but i cannot use the sandbox - all extensions are crashing and chromium sites are not shown, only a black page. it was users input to let me check that out and i got same, i tried v62, v60/59/58 and all had same issue. i found several threads about and pointed out that the update patch 3150513 is causing it (compatibility list for win10). my LTSB is current patch level 1603 (no 1703 available). the issue started early 2017.
